Orthodox Minyan
The Harvard Hillel Orthodox Minyan brings together undergraduates, graduate students and local community members in a vibrant community. We hold services twice every day, all year long, and provide kiddush and seudah shilishit (third meal) on Shabbat. The minyan encourages broad participation in davening (praying) and laining (reading Torah), so please contact our gabbaim if you're interested in leading or just improving your skills. Home Hospitality
Hachnasat Orchim, welcoming guests, is an attribute highly valued by our minyan. Many members of our minyan welcome the opportunity to host guests at our Shabbat and holiday meals. Kiddush and Seudah Shlishit
Kiddush after services on Shabbat morning and Seudah Shlishit after mincha on Shabbat afternoon are entirely funded by contributions from minyan goers.
